Facts about Nadine

✔️

Who wrote Nadine lyrics?


Nadine is written by Chuck Berry.
✔️

When was Nadine released?


It is first released in 1999 as part of George Thorogood & The Destroyers's album "Then and Now" which includes 12 tracks in total. This song is the 7th track on this album.
✔️

Which genre is Nadine?


Nadine falls under the genre Blues.
✔️

How long is the song Nadine?


Nadine song length is 4 minutes and 01 seconds.
